What Is Decorative Concrete?

Decorative concrete gives homeowners more design choices than a basic concrete surface. Stamping can create patterns that resemble natural stone, brick, slate, or other materials. Color can also be added to complement the home's exterior and surrounding landscape.

Galveston Weather and Concrete Planning

Galveston's coastal climate deserves attention when planning any outdoor concrete project. Humidity, strong sunlight, rain, and salty air can affect exterior surfaces over time. Proper site preparation and drainage can help create better conditions for a new driveway.

A Driveway Installer Galveston TX should evaluate the property's slope before concrete placement. Water needs a sensible path away from the garage, home, and other important areas.

Why Drainage Matters

Heavy rainfall can expose drainage problems quickly. A driveway should be designed so water does not collect in unwanted areas. The slope, edges, nearby landscaping, and existing drainage features should all be considered.

Discuss current water flow with your contractor. Pointing out areas where water collects can help the contractor plan the driveway layout more effectively.

Choosing the Right Contractor

The quality of the finished driveway depends greatly on the contractor handling the project. Look for someone with experience in residential concrete and decorative surfaces. Local knowledge is also valuable because Galveston properties can have specific drainage and weather concerns.

A Driveway Installer Galveston TX should be willing to discuss your goals and explain the recommended installation process. Ask about concrete thickness, reinforcement, control joints, surface preparation, curing, and finishing.

Questions Worth Asking

Before scheduling the project, consider asking:

• How will the ground be prepared?

• What concrete thickness is recommended?

• Which decorative finishes are available?

• How will drainage be handled?

• How long should the concrete cure before regular use?

Clear answers can help you compare contractors and understand what the project involves.
